feat(mu4e): exclude Trash/Archive/Sent from bookmarks; skip sig in citations

This commit is contained in:
2026-02-24 11:51:10 +01:00
parent e099190805
commit 9d2fed2760

View File

@@ -644,12 +644,17 @@ and optional priority indicator [#A]."
mu4e-headers-thread-first-child-prefix '("├>" . "├▶ ")
mu4e-headers-thread-last-child-prefix '("└>" . "└▶ ")
mu4e-headers-thread-duplicate-prefix '("=" . ""))
;; Bookmarks — unread first
;; Bookmarks — unread excludes Trash/Archive/Sent/Drafts/Spam
(setq mu4e-bookmarks
'((:name "Unread" :query "flag:unread" :key ?u)
'((:name "Unread"
:query "flag:unread AND NOT maildir:/personal/Trash AND NOT maildir:/personal/Archive AND NOT maildir:/personal/Sent AND NOT maildir:/personal/Drafts AND NOT maildir:/personal/Spam"
:key ?u)
(:name "Inbox" :query "maildir:/personal/INBOX" :key ?i)
(:name "Today" :query "date:today" :key ?t)
(:name "Week" :query "date:7d..now" :key ?w)))
(:name "Today" :query "date:today AND NOT maildir:/personal/Trash AND NOT maildir:/personal/Archive AND NOT maildir:/personal/Sent" :key ?t)
(:name "Week" :query "date:7d..now AND NOT maildir:/personal/Trash AND NOT maildir:/personal/Archive AND NOT maildir:/personal/Sent" :key ?w)))
;; Do not cite sender's signature in replies
(setq message-cite-function #'message-cite-original-without-signature)
;; Maildir shortcuts
(setq mu4e-maildir-shortcuts
'(("/personal/INBOX" . ?i)